Several image file formats support images with transparent pixels. When image
transparency is set to on, the program recognizes those transparent pixels and
allows graphics in the drawing area to show through those pixels. (In bitonal
images, background pixels are treated as transparent.) Transparent images can
be gray-scale or color.
NOTE Although the file name extension is listed in the following table, the file
format is determined from the file contents, not from the file extension.
Use the Ribbon Contextual Tab to Work with Raster Images
If you select an image when the ribbon is active, the Image Ribbon Contextual
tab displays. The contextual tab contains options for adjusting, clipping and
displaying images. The ribbon contextual tab is dismissed automatically after
the image is deselected.
